Welcome to the Thumbgrinder team! Our thumbnail generation queue at Pixelbarn pulls upload events off the Fanout bus, renders previews in sandboxed workers, and writes results back to blob storage. Workers authenticate to the queue broker with a shared credential, rotated monthly by the platform crew. Before you review the worker container, add the broker credential to your local env file on the line below.

secret setting of tajof-bahif: COURIER_KEY3=65d

I'm passing over the annual-billing transition mid-stream. Migration of the Corvason accounts is 60% complete; the remaining cohort needs proration letters before month end. Finance has modeled the cash-flow bump, but churn risk in the Ashdell segment is real — the retention offers are drafted and awaiting your sign-off. Legal cleared the revised terms last week. Keep the comms cadence weekly until cutover. A confidential strategic note is appended directly below.

confidential, kahop-yahap: Project Weniel slips by six weeks because of the staffing delay.

**Ticket: Baseline drift in static-analysis config**

The Lintfall baseline file on the build runners no longer matches what's in the repo. Someone regenerated it on a runner directly, so CI now suppresses ~40 findings that should fail the gate. Regenerate from main, redeploy to all runners, and lock the file path read-only. Verify checksums after. The expected configuration the runners should be carrying is below.

config for yaweg-fajeg:
[fenir]
port = 4000
region = north-4
host = fenir.qorvelworks.internal
team = silok
timeout_ms = 500
retries = 3

Step 4: Publish the PortionPal build. After QA signs off on the recipe-scaling calculator, pull the release tag from the Mealtide repo and run the packaging script. Support should verify the version banner matches the ticket before approving the rollout. Escalations about unit conversions go to the Gristmill team, not platform ops. The uploader will reject the bundle unless it is signed, so confirm the artifact checksum first. Sign the package using the key below.

rollout seal: bky13_vnS9fU3GeR31d